That’s entirely reasonable and I totally agree with you, however banks are pretty tightly regulated and can’t give away or sell customer information. Much higher likelihood it’s an app on your phone that’s been harvesting your data to a broker, or your data was aggragated from a breach and sold.
Unauthorized orbital rocket launches.